Lymphoma needs to receive standardized anti-tumor treatment in time, and after that, it can also be taken by oral anti-allergic drugs, along with topical ointment to achieve the effect of stopping itching. Lymphoma will appear all over the body skin rash, broken, itching and other symptoms, because the tumor cells will produce some histamine and other substances, these substances will be transported to the nerve endings with the blood, stimulate the skin to produce itching symptoms. It is also possible that the patient’s resistance is lowered, causing itching due to the lesion of skin sensitivity. Lymphoma itching all over the body, in addition to receiving anti-tumor treatment, patients can take oral anti-allergic drugs, such as loratadine, cetirizine hydrochloride, etc. for treatment, and at the same time, can be used with the external use of glycerite lotion, applying itching parts, which can achieve the effect of stopping itching. It is recommended that patients must be under the guidance of a professional doctor to use the correct medication, do not self-medication.
